Invalid argument(s) error when trying to change password or PIN on the Authentication Manager 8.1 Self-Service Console

To resolve the issue, check the /opt/rsa/am/server/logs/imsConsoleTrace.log for an error like "InvalidArgumentException".
In the example below the error is related to the cc field having an invalid semi-colon:
com.rsa.command.exception.InvalidArgumentException: Invalid 'cc' address: email1@example.org;email2@example.org
Resolution
This can be resolved by following the below steps:
1- Open the Security console -> Setup -> Self-service settings .
2- Under Customization open E-mail Notifications for User Account Changes .
3- Under Email-template remove the semi-colon and replace it by a comma as shown in the below screenshot.
4- Click save.
